Volunteer financial coaches for Innovative Changes work one-on-one with low/moderate income clients to teach personal financial management skills as well as engage and motivate clients to stay on track toward their goals.
The volunteer financial coach will receive 8 hours of training in financial coaching which will provide the tools and skills needed to guide a client in developing a plan of action to reach their financial goals and achieve financial stability.
Responsibilities:
- Able to commit to 6 months in the program, volunteering at least once per month for an hour.
- Engage with a client related to their personal financial goals involving: reducing debt, improving credit to receive lower interest loans, start saving for emergencies, and build assets.
- Observe, listen and ask questions to understand the client's situation. Use questioning techniques to facilitate the client's own thought processes to identify solutions and actions rather than take a directive approach.
- Maintain unconditional positive regard for the client, and at all times supportive and non-judgmental of the client, their views, lifestyle and aspirations.
- Assist clients in resolving current financial situations while shifting the approach to proactive financial management and stability.
- Evaluate the outcomes of the process, using objective measures to ensure the relationship is successful and the client is achieving their financial goals.

Mission Statement
Established in 2009, Innovative Changes is a non profit organization that exists to help low-income individuals and families, and those who otherwise lack adequate access to capital and/or financial services, manage short-term financial needs in order to achieve and maintain household stability.
Description
Our customer intake and lending process includes "in touch" education that takes the access we provide to personal finance as an opportunity to inform consumer choices at the point of transaction. In addition, we offer tailored one-on-one counseling that addresses the root causes of our clients’ financial challenges, and group workshops that focus on common areas of concern such as basic household budgeting, successful banking, and building, repairing and protecting credit.
